William H. Cunningham, farmer and stock-raiser of Alexander Township, is a native of Kentucky, born in Monroe County, April 27, 1845, and is the son of E. B. Cunningham, who was born in Tennessee December 14, 1819, but who was reared in Kentucky. He was married in that State to Miss Lucy Harvey, a native of Monroe County, Ky., and after marriage they resided in that State until 1855, when they moved to Missouri and located in Benton County on the farm where our subject now lives. This was improved, and here he reared his family, which consisted of three sons and two daughters, all of whom grew to mature years. The father was justice of the peace for many years in this county, and died February 24, 1876. The mother died thirty days later. William H. Cunningham attained his growth on the farm, and received a fair education in the common schools. He has remained on the homestead, having bought the interest of the other heirs, and has made a business of farming and stock-raising and trading. He was married in Benton County, December 3, 1878, to Miss Lucinda J. Wright, a native of Benton County, and the daughter of William Wright (deceased). Mrs. Cunningham died November 22, 1887, leaving one daughter, Adella, who was born November 10, 1880, and who is a very intelligent child and one very far advanced in her studies, considering her age. W. H. Cunningham has a tract of 160 acres, and the town of Fairfield is laid out on this farm. Mr. Cunningham laid out this town, and since his death W. H. Cunningham has made two additions to the place. He has about seventy-five acres under cultivation, and a large two-story residence; also out-buildings and an orchard of 100 trees, all select fruits, etc.
